Understanding Hair Loss: Causes and Challenges

Before diving into the intricacies of stem cell hair transplant, it’s essential to understand the underlying causes of hair loss and why traditional treatments often fall short. Hair loss, or alopecia, can result from numerous factors including genetics, hormonal imbalances, medical conditions, stress, and environmental influences. Androgenetic alopecia, commonly known as male and female pattern baldness, accounts for the majority of hair loss cases globally.

Traditional treatments such as medications, topical solutions, and conventional hair transplants have provided relief for many, but limitations exist in terms of long-term efficacy, donor area restrictions, and unnatural appearance. These challenges have propelled the scientific community to explore regenerative medicine, with stem cell technology leading the way.

The Scientific Foundation of Stem Cell Hair Transplant

Stem cell hair transplant harnesses the potential of stem cells — undifferentiated cells with the ability to develop into various specialized cell types. In the context of hair restoration, these cells are used to stimulate hair follicle regeneration and promote the growth of new hair in areas affected by thinning or baldness.

Research indicates that adipose-derived stem cells (ADSCs) and follicle stem cells possess remarkable regenerative properties. When properly processed and applied, they differentiate into cells that can revitalize dormant or damaged hair follicles, resulting in thicker, healthier hair growth.

Moreover, the distinct advantage of stem cell therapy lies in its capacity for self-renewal and paracrine signaling, which encourages surrounding tissues to regenerate and restore natural hair density without the need for extensive surgical intervention.

How Does a Stem Cell Hair Transplant Work?

The process of stem cell hair transplant integrates cutting-edge science with personalized medical procedures. While methods can vary depending on clinics and technology, the core steps generally include:

  1. Extraction of Stem Cells: The first step involves harvesting stem cells from the patient’s body, commonly from adipose tissue (fat cells) or directly from hair follicle areas.
  2. Processing and Amplification: The harvested cells are carefully processed in a laboratory setting to concentrate the regenerative stem cells while eliminating unnecessary components.
  3. Injection into Recipient Areas: The concentrated stem cell solution is then injected into the scalp in areas affected by hair loss. This process stimulates dormant hair follicles and encourages new follicle formation.
  4. Follow-up and Regeneration: Over subsequent weeks and months, improved blood circulation, reduced inflammation, and cellular regeneration promote robust hair growth.

This minimally invasive process minimizes discomfort and downtime compared to traditional surgical procedures, offering a safer and more natural approach to hair restoration.

The Future of Hair Restoration: Innovations in Stem Cell Therapy

The field of regenerative medicine is rapidly advancing, and stem cell hair transplant is just the tip of the iceberg. Future innovations aim to enhance cell extraction techniques, improve the efficiency of follicle regeneration, and develop sophisticated tissue engineering solutions. Researchers are also exploring combined therapies involving growth factors, platelet-rich plasma (PRP), and gene therapy to boost outcomes.

Moreover, the development of personalized regenerative treatments tailored to individual genetic profiles promises a new era of highly effective and customized hair restoration options.
